Capturing Culture: The Art of Fine Studio Photography

In the world of photography, few genres possess the unique ability to encapsulate the essence of culture and artistic expression quite like fine studio photography. This art form goes beyond mere documentation; it breathes life into the subjects, telling stories that transcend the visual frame. When we think of a studio photo, we often envision a perfectly lit space, an array of props, and an intricate interplay of colors. However, fine studio photography delves deeper, inviting viewers to engage with the nuances of culture and the fine arts in a way that is both immersive and educational.

At the heart of fine studio photography lies an appreciation for artistic technique and emotional depth. Each session becomes a canvas, where the photographer must choreograph lighting, shadows, and textures to evoke feelings that resonate with the viewer. This intricate dance moves beyond technical prowess; it captures the very soul of the subject—whether a person, an object, or a cultural artifact. In this regard, every studio photo metamorphoses into a narrative, a window into the values, traditions, and idiosyncrasies of different cultures.

The cultural underpinnings of fine studio photography are also incredibly profound. Photographers often collaborate with artists, musicians, and craftsmen to celebrate and honor the diverse tapestries of human experience. Each collaboration enriches the session, merging various forms of artistic expression into a singular vision. This collective endeavor not only enhances the aesthetic appeal of the images but also reinforces the interconnectedness of different art forms. Artistic styles can infuse stunning visual elements into a studio photo, sparking conversations about cultural identity and expression.

Moreover, fine studio photography serves as a crucial platform for preserving cultural heritage. The ability to capture intricate details—from fabric patterns to facial expressions—allows future generations to witness the richness of their ancestry. In a rapidly evolving world, documenting these nuances holds immense significance. A well-composed studio photo can convey the fragility of cultural traditions that might be fading away, urging society to recognize and celebrate diversity.
